Raspberry and Nut Smoothie

Serves 1|
Hands-On Time:
|
Total Time:
Ingredients
- 3/4 cup low-fat milk
- 3/4 cup frozen raspberries
- 1/2 banana
- 1 tablespoon natural almond or peanut butter
- 1 tablespoon agave nectar or honey
Directions
- Place the milk, raspberries, banana, almond butter, and agave nectar in a blender.
- Blend until smooth and frothy.

Quick Tip

Extracted from the agave plant, agave nectar (sometimes called agave syrup) is a slightly sweeter alternative to sugar—so
you’ll use less of it. It also has a lower glycemic index, which means you won’t experience the same sugar crash.

FRESH PICK
Cranberries
High in vitamin C, these hard, tart berries are grown in bogs in colder regions of North America and Europe. They’re almost
always eaten cooked, as in the classic Thanksgiving relish.
